Monte Blue

Actor - USA
Born January 11, 1890 in Indianapolis, IN, US
Died February 18, 1963 in Milwaukee, WI, US

Mini-Biography:
Monte Blue was born on January 11, 1890 in Indianapolis, IN, US. He was an American Actor, known for Casablanca (1942), Intolerance (1916), Across the Pacific (1942), Monte Blue's first movie on record is from 1915. Monte Blue died on February 18, 1963 in Milwaukee, WI, US. His last motion picture on file dates from 1954.
